Woolsey's Wedge in the outer board
Posted By: Taper_Mike
Date: Thursday, 4 August 2011, at 7:04 p.m.
I was intrigued to discover recently that "Woolsey's Wedge" shows up in the outer board at pip count. 130. The diagram below displays the ideal racing position at that pip count. No other position has a lower EPC (effective pip count).
Admittedly, part of this happy appearance is just an artifact of my one-sided race table. It stops at the 11 point, and the checkers tend to back up there. But you still can see the parallels between bearing in and bearing off.
The reason that the bar point is such a poor way station for checkers coming home is the same reason that the one point should be shunned in a bear off. In both cases, you are too close to your destination to make efficient use of the dice.
